dc.description.abstractKidney disease is a larger problem in today’s era. Huge population suffers due to kidney problem and mortality rate is increasing largely. Diagnosis of kidney disease and dropping death rate in population is challenging task for health care officials. In this study, we propose the methodology to diagnosis kidney disease using Naive Bayes (NB), Random Forest, Bagging and k-Nearest Neighbor (KNN). Missing value in dataset is handled by Mean imputation technique and transformation is done using LabelEncoder method to transform nominal dataset to numeric dataset. Accuracy percentage and Root Mean Square errors were calculated and compared. From the obtained results Decision Tree algorithm gave an improved accuracy percentage of 100% for diagnosing kidney disease.
